Druck auf Anfrage Neuware - Printed after ordering - George Napier (1784-1855) was a brother of the famous soldiers Sir Charles and Sir William Napier, and himself had a distinguished career in the British Army as general and Governor of the Cape of Good Hope, South Africa. He wrote these memoirs to guide and amuse his own children, not intending them to be widely circulated. In 1884, however, his son published them, earning a letter of congratulation from Queen Victoria. George Napier tells of his early army life, which took him around Europe from Sicily to Sweden to Bordeaux, and writes of his admiration for the Duke of Wellington, hailing him as 'one of the greatest captains that ever lived'. Napier's reflections on the responsibilities of an army officer (including the duty to obey and not to criticise), and his advice on how a regiment should be commanded, raise this work above a conventional autobiography.…

A Superb Alfred De Sauty Arts & Crafts Binding with a fine triptych Fore-Edge Painting depicting three scenes from the text: "The Entrance to Milton Lockhart" (page 142); "Norham Castle (page 24); "Lasswade Cottage" (page 33), and with fine gilt pointille work typical of the great Rivière bindings of 1905-1920. "The binding is signed on the leather front doublure. Even though the fore-edges are not signed, no other person but the binder would have added paintings on the fore-edge of a special binding" (Weber). The work of bookbinder Alfred de Sauty (1870-1949) is appreciated for its delicate tooling. Although little is known about his life, he worked in both London (1898 to 1923) and Chicago (1923 to 1935). "For instance, scholars are unsure whether, when in London, de Sauty worked independently, for the firm of Riviere & Sons, or both. While in London, he may also have been a designer for the Hampstead Bindery and a teacher at the Central School of Arts and Crafts" (Harvard) as works he bound during this period are signed "de S" or "De Sauty.". De Sauty's career in Chicago working for the hand bindery of R. R. Donnelley & Sons is better documented; bindings made here use the name R. R. Donnelly. "He signed his work at the foot of the front doublure, if present, and at the center of the bottom turn-in of the front upper board, if not" (Harvard).
